Flavour for Pet Food Market Overview

The Flavour for Pet Food Market size was valued at USD 678.2 million in 2024 and is expected to reach USD 1126.5 million by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 5.8% from 2025 to 2033.

The growing trend of humanizing pets has led to a surge in demand for high-quality, palatable pet food products, driving the need for enhanced flavoring solutions. Pet owners are increasingly focused on providing nutritionally rich and tasty meals to their animals, prompting manufacturers to innovate with flavors that mimic natural meat, fish, and plant-based profiles. These flavor additives not only improve palatability but also help in maintaining pets' consistent dietary intake.

The market is also influenced by the rising popularity of premium and organic pet foods, especially in developed regions. Consumers are opting for clean-label, sustainably sourced ingredients, compelling companies to develop natural flavoring options with minimal chemical additives. Flavors derived from real meat extracts, hydrolyzed proteins, and essential oils are gaining popularity as pet food producers aim to cater to the taste preferences of both pets and their owners’ ethical expectations. This trend has led to a significant transformation in flavor formulation strategies to ensure enhanced aroma, taste, and acceptance by animals.

Technological advancements in encapsulation and flavor release mechanisms are further shaping the market. Flavor manufacturers are investing in research to create long-lasting, heat-stable flavors that retain potency throughout the pet food production and storage cycle. Additionally, the increasing penetration of e-commerce and premiumization of pet food brands has made flavor differentiation a key competitive advantage. With expanding pet ownership in emerging markets and growing interest in specialty pet diets, the flavour for pet food market is set to witness sustained growth over the forecast period.

Flavour for Pet Food Market Trends

The flavour for pet food market is witnessing a robust shift towards natural, organic, and functional ingredients that not only enhance taste but also support pet health. A major trend is the increasing use of meat analogs and plant-based flavor extracts that align with ethical consumerism and sustainability concerns. Companies are exploring flavors that mimic real meat and fish to cater to both vegetarian pet food brands and health-conscious consumers. Another significant trend is the customization of flavor profiles based on pet breed, size, and age group, allowing manufacturers to target specific consumer segments more effectively. Functional flavoring, which includes probiotic and vitamin-infused flavors, is emerging as a key innovation, offering dual benefits of taste enhancement and nutritional value. Moreover, with the rise of direct-to-consumer pet food brands, flavor innovation has become a branding tool to increase product differentiation and customer loyalty. Flavor technologies such as microencapsulation are increasingly being adopted to ensure stability and longevity in dry and wet food applications. Sustainability and traceability of ingredients are also becoming essential, with companies opting for environmentally friendly sourcing and production practices. Collectively, these trends are steering the pet food flavor market towards a more personalized, health-oriented, and ethical direction.

Flavour for Pet Food Market Segmentation

The flavour for pet food market is segmented based on type and application, reflecting the diverse demands of pet food manufacturers and pet owners. In terms of type, flavors are categorized into natural and synthetic options. Natural flavors are derived from animal or plant-based sources and are increasingly favored due to consumer demand for clean-label products. Synthetic flavors, while cost-effective, are facing declining popularity due to health and transparency concerns. On the application side, the market is divided into dry pet food and wet pet food. Dry pet food, such as kibble, constitutes a major portion of the market due to its convenience and long shelf life. However, wet pet food is gaining traction for its enhanced palatability and suitability for specific dietary needs, particularly among senior pets. Flavor suppliers tailor their offerings to meet the different formulation challenges posed by each application type. The rise of pet treats, supplements, and functional snacks is further expanding flavor application areas. Manufacturers are focusing on developing flavors that mask the bitter taste of active ingredients in medicated or nutritionally enhanced products. Regional dietary preferences and species-specific palates are also influencing flavor selection, making customization a key aspect of product development.

By Type

  • Savory Flavor: Savory flavors in pet food mimic the taste of broths, gravies, or roasted ingredients, enhancing palatability and encouraging consistent feeding. Commonly used in both dry and wet pet foods, savory notes cater to pets' natural taste preferences, improving meal appeal and dietary adherence, especially for picky eaters.
  • Meaty Flavor: Meaty flavors replicate the taste and aroma of real meat such as beef, chicken, or liver. Designed to stimulate pets’ natural carnivorous instincts, these flavors are crucial in premium and mainstream pet food formulations, increasing food intake while satisfying the animal’s need for protein-rich sensory cues.

By Application

  • Dog: Dog flavoring in pet food is tailored to canine taste preferences, often emphasizing strong meat or umami profiles. These flavors improve feeding behavior, support dietary transitions, and enhance product differentiation across kibble, treats, and wet food, addressing nutritional and behavioral needs in various life stages.
  • Cat: Cat-specific flavors are formulated to align with felines' more selective taste receptors, often favoring fish or poultry-based profiles. These flavors are critical for encouraging consumption, especially in health-focused diets. Enhanced palatability supports hydration in wet foods and ensures essential nutrient intake in fussy eaters.

New Product Development

New product development in the flavour for pet food market is focused on enhancing palatability, nutritional compatibility, and ingredient transparency. Manufacturers are investing in advanced flavor delivery systems, such as encapsulation, to improve flavor retention in dry pet food during storage and processing. Innovation is also centered on developing heat-stable flavors that maintain potency across a variety of cooking methods, including baking, extrusion, and sterilization. Clean-label formulations using real meat extracts, yeast derivatives, and natural oils are gaining traction as brands strive to meet the demand for transparency and minimal processing. There is increasing interest in regional flavor variations that cater to local tastes and cultural preferences in pet feeding. Functional flavors that support health benefits like digestion, joint support, or anxiety relief are being integrated into treat and supplement formats. Additionally, manufacturers are exploring insect- and algae-based ingredients as sustainable flavor sources. The collaboration between pet food producers and flavor companies is facilitating tailored solutions that align with brand identity and consumer expectations. Custom flavor profiling based on pet species, breed, and age is another area of innovation, aiming to boost acceptance and loyalty. These developments are helping companies stand out in a competitive market while enhancing overall pet well-being.
